Output 088156e4a53ffab796707cac288b09c0f3b308d506a65bf1641a2091f36b0f1e:0

value
17269
script pubkey
OP_0 OP_PUSHBYTES_20 d1d35bdfe17f707337a9966afe2df9dbed112399
address
tb1q68f4hhlp0ac8xdafje40ut0em0k3zgue024ffa
transaction
088156e4a53ffab796707cac288b09c0f3b308d506a65bf1641a2091f36b0f1e